Eupatorin is a flavonoid that has been found in L. camara and has diverse biological activities. It inhibits the growth of HeLa, MK-1, and B16/F10 tumor cells (GI50s = 15, 58, and 44 µM, respectively). Eupatorin is active against T. cruzi epimastigotes and trypomastigotes (IC50s = 0.2 and 61.8 µg/ml, respectively) without inducing cytotoxicity in Vero cells (IC50 = >500 µg/ml). It induces vasorelaxation in isolated rat thoracic aortic rings precontracted with phenylephrine (pD2 = 6.66). Eupatorin (10 and 100 µM) reduces nuclear translocation of NF-kappaB and STAT1alpha in J774 murine macrophages and reduces paw edema in a mouse model of carrageenan-induced paw inflammation when administered at a dose of 50 mg/kg.Formal Name: 5-hydroxy-2-(3-hydroxy-4-methoxyphenyl)-6,7-dimethoxy-4H-1-benzopyran-4-one. CAS Number: 855-96-9. Synonyms: NSC 106402. Molecular Formula: C18H16O7. Formula Weight: 344.3. Purity: >98%. Formulation: (Request formulation change), A crystalline solid. Solubility: DMF: 10 mg/ml, DMSO: 10 mg/ml, DMSO:PBS (pH 7.2) (1:9): 0.1 mg/ml. lambdamax: 216, 242, 276, 343 nm. SMILES: O=C1C2=C(O)C(OC)=C(OC)C=C2OC(C3=CC(O)=C(OC)C=C3)=C1. InChi Code: InChI=1S/C18H16O7/c1-22-12-5-4-9(6-10(12)19)13-7-11(20)16-14(25-13)8-15(23-2)18(24-3)17(16)21/h4-8,19,21H,1-3H3. InChi Key: KLAOKWJLUQKWIF-UHFFFAOYSA-N. Origin: Plant/Orthosiphon aristatus.
